Naughty and Nice - Another Tiny Story

Naughty and Nice were twins that lived across the road from Cheer and Charm. They were giggly girls with long blond curls. Naughty really liked Charm, and Nice really liked Cheer. The four children got into mischief on the playground, as long as there were no parents around. But if they were caught, Charm and Nice managed the situation - ‘we were just trying to help the poor little boy (or girl) with the toy and she (or he) wanted to share his ice cream with us.’  They didn’t always get away with it, especially if the child in question was crying. Naughty and Cheer loved the excitement of their ‘adventures’. Nice and Charm loved it too, but when the excitement got too scary they convinced the other two to behave themselves. They would be the ones who were always looking for the lost kitten, or baby bird that had fallen from a nest. It was easy to convince the two trouble makers to help them save the foundlings. Nice and Naughty knew that their mom knew all the same stuff about telephone numbers that the other mom knew for lost animals. The five year olds all went home with skinned knees, muddy feet, sunburned faces and any treasures they had found.
